NOTE A: FOR VR3F VOLTAGE REGULATOR ONLY: INSTALL JUMPER FOR 60HZ OPERATION, REMOVE FOR 50HZ OPERATION. NOTE B: FOR VR3F VOLTAGE REGULATOR ONLY: INSTALL JUMPER 1:1 V/HZ SLOPE; REMOVE FOR 2:1 V/HZ UNDER FREQUENCY SLOPE. (STANDARD IS TO REMOVE JUMPER) NOTE C: FOR VR3F VOLTAGE REGULATOR ONLY: REMOVE JUMPER WHEN VOLTS ADJUST POT FITTED. NOTE D: REFER TO THE VOLTAGE REGULATOR TERMINAL CHART TO DETERMINE THE ACTUAL DESIGNATION FOR THE SPECIFIC VOLTAGE REGULATOR. NOTE E: COMPONENTS INSTALLED WITH OVER/UNDER VOLTAGE RELAY OPTION, ONLY AVAILABLE ON EMCP II CONTROL PANEL. OVER/UNDER VOLTAGE SHUTDOWN FACTORY SET TO 110% OVERVOLTAGE SHUT DOWN AND 85% UNDER VOLTAGE SHUTDOWN. NOTE F: COMPONENTS INSTALLED WITH MANUAL SYNCHRONIZING OPTION. SEE SLR TABLE FOR RESISTOR CONNECTIONS. NOTE G: COMPONENTS INSTALLED WITH GROUND FAULT RELAY OPTION. NOTE H: OPTIONAL RFI FILTER INSTALLED ONLY WITH VR3F REGULATOR NOTE J: COMPONENTS INSTALLED ONLY WITH LOADSHARE OPTION. NOTE K: COMPONENTS INSTALLED ONLY WITH JACKET WATER HEATER OPTION. NOT USED WITH FUEL FIRED JACKET WATER HEATER. NOTE M: COMPONENTS INSTALLED ONLY WITH OPTIONAL SPACE HEATERS. NOTE N: COMPONENTS INSTALLED WITH EITHER THE AUTOMATIC FUEL TRANSFER SYSTEM 1 OR THE AUTOMATIC FUEL TRANSFER SYSTEM 3 OPTIONS. NOTE P: COMPONENTS INSTALLED WITH OPTIONAL HEAVY DUTY STARTING SYSTEM. NOTE Q: COMPONENTS INSTALLED WITH ENERGIZE TO RUN FUEL SYSTEM. NOTE R: COMPONENTS INSTALLED WITH ENERGIZE TO STOP FUEL SYSTEM. NOTE S: COMPONENTS INSTALLED WITH OPTIONAL GENERATOR RUNNING RELAY. NOTE T: COMPONENTS INSTALLED WITH OPTIONAL GOVERNOR CONTROL MOTOR. NOTE U: EMERGENCY STOP PUSHBUTTON INSTALLED WITH OPTIONAL PACKAGE ENCLOSURE. JUMPERS BETWEEN 11 & 12 AND 34 & 4 ARE REMOVED WITH THIS OPTION. NOTE V: COMPONENTS INSTALLED WITH OPTIONAL ETHER START AID. NOTE W: COMPONENTS INSTALLED WITH OPTIONAL UL BATTERY CHARGER. UL BATTERY CHARGERS WIRED 120 VAC. NOTE X: COMPONENTS INSTALLED WITH OPTIONAL COMMON ALARM RELAY. NOTE Y: SHUNT TRIPS ARE INSTALLED WITH EACH OPTIONAL CIRCUIT BREAKER INSTALLED ON PACKAGE.
NOTE Z:
COMPONENTS INSTALLED WITH OPTIONAL NON-UL BATTERY CHARGERS. IEC BATTERY CHARGERS WIRED 240 VAC. FUSE F15 IS A 6 AMP FUSE SUPPLIED WITH 5 AMP BATTERY CHARGER. FUSE F15 IS A 15 AMP FUSE SUPPLIED WITH 10 AMP BATTERY CHARGER.
NOTE AA: CUSTOMER COMMUNICATION MODULE INSTALLED BY CUSTOMER. WIRES 2 & 99 MUST BE A MINIMUM OF 16 AWG SHIELDED TWISTED PAIR CABLE. MAXIMUM DATA AND BATTERY WIRE LENGTH IS 457 METERS, INCLUDING RUNS BETWEEN MULTIPLE GENSETS. NOTE AB: COMPONENTS INSTALLED WITH OPTIONAL ENGINE MONITORING SYSTEM. NOTE AC: COMPONENT INSTALLED FOR NFPA 99 OR NFPA 110 ALARM MODULE. SWITCHED INPUT TERMINALS 10 AND 11 ON THE ALARM MODULE MUST BE JUMPERED TO TERMINALS 3 AND 4 RESPECTIVELY, IF IT IS DESIRED TO SOUND HORN IN CONJUNCTION WITH FLASHING LAMP. NOTE AD: COMPONENT INSTALLED FOR OPTIONAL CUSTOM ALARM MODULE. MODULE CONTAINS SPARE INPUTS FOR CUSTOMER DESIRED USE WITH CUSTOMER PROVIDED SWITCH. (RATED FOR 4mA, 12 VDC OPERATION) NOTE AE: CONNECT ALARM TERMINAL POINT 7 TO POINT 6 FOR NFPA 110 ALARM MODULE OPERATION MODE. NO CONNECTION REQUIRED FOR NFPA 99 OPERATION. NOTE AF: TERMINALS 12,13 & 14 ARE WIRED FROM AN OPTIONAL CUSTOM ALARM MODULE TO TERMINALS 12,13 & 14 RESPECTIVELY, OF THE FIRST ALARM MODULE WHEN ORDERED IN ADDITION TO EITHER AN NFPA 99, NFPA 110 OR CUSTOM ALARM MODULE. NOTE AG: COMPONENTS INSTALLED FOR OPTIONAL FUEL TRANSFER SYSTEM #1. NOTE AH: COMPONENTS INSTALLED FOR OPTIONAL FUEL TRANSFER SYSTEM #2. NOTE AJ: COMPONENTS INSTALLED FOR OPTIONAL FUEL TRANSFER SYSTEM #3. NOTE AK: OPTIONAL AUXILLIARY CIRCUIT BREAKER CONTACT RATED FOR 6 AMPS AT 240,480VAC,50/60HZ; 3 AMPS AT 600VAC, 50/60HZ; 2.5 AMPS AT 48VDC; 0.8 AMPS AT 125VDC; 0.3 AMPS AT 250VDC: NOTE AL: COMPONENTS INSTALLED WITH OPTIONAL GENERATOR WINDING OVER TEMPERATURE RELAY. ALARM OVER TEMPERATURE FACTORY SET TO 130°C FOR PRIME POWER,160°C FOR STANDBY POWER. SHUTDOWN OVER TEMPERATURE FACTORY SET TO 135°C FOR PRIME POWER,165°C FOR STANDBY POWER. NOTE AM: COMPONENTS INSTALLED WITH OPTIONAL GENERATOR BEARING OVER TEMPERATURE RELAY ALARM OVER TEMPERATURE FACTORY SET TO 70°C. SHUTDOWN OVER TEMPERATURE FACTORY SET TO 90°C. NOTE AN: CUSTOMER INTERFACE MODULE INSTALLED BY CUSTOMER. NOTE AP: OPTIONAL CUSTOM (8) LIGHT REMOTE ANNUNCIATOR INSTALLED BY CUSTOMER. NOTE AQ: OPTIONAL NFPA 99 (8) LIGHT REMOTE ANNUNCIATOR INSTALLED BY CUSTOMER. NOTE AR: OPTIONAL NFPA 110 (2) LIGHT REMOTE ANNUNCIATOR INSTALLED BY CUSTOMER.

¹The FMI is a diagnostic code that indicates what type of failure has occurred.
